BJP plans ‘maha aartis’ Jan. 23
Invoking divine intervention ahead of the crucial Assembly polls in Uttar Pradesh, the BJP will organise “maha aarti” in Assembly constituencies in the state.
The saffron party will organise these “maha aartis” on the evening of January 23, also the culminating day of its three-day-long padyatra (foot march) in the poll-bound state by state unit leaders. The party known for its rath-yatras, will also launch five Susashan raths (good governance buses) as part of the election campaign in this poll-bound state. The party is also launching 11—day long “Satta parivartan” campaign in the state from January 20 for “dislodging” Mayawati government. As part of the “maha aarti”, which has the message “Sanvidhan bachao, mazhabi arakshan hatao” (save constitution, stop religion-based reservation), party leaders will garland portraits of Bharat Mata, Subhash Chandra Bose (whose birth anniversary falls on January 23) and Bhim Rao Ambedkar, after completion of the padyatra in their respective constituencies, in the BSP-ruled state.
